Job Description
As an Intern, you will be working with multidisciplinary teams on various types of projects. The depth and dedication of our professional staff enables Egis to offer our clients services from concept to beyond construction and our bridge engineering projects carry a reputation of quality and cost-effectiveness. In this role, your duties will include, but are not limited to:
Perform OSIM inspections including bridges, culverts and retaining walls.
Summarize and document findings into inspection report or Bridge Management System.
Assist senior staff in engineering design including quantity take-out, cost estimates and working days calculations as needed.
Assist structural design report or memo writing as needed.
Other duties as may be assigned from time to time.
Qualifications
Enrolled in a university degree in Civil Engineering with interests in Structural Engineering.
Proficient with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
Proficient with AutoCAD (would be considered an asset).
Excellent oral and written communication skills.
Strong attention to detail, problem solving skills and time management.
Ability to work efficiently a team member.
Possess a valid driver's license in Ontario.
Located in Ottawa area and must be able to commute to the Ottawa office as required.
